[0025] exist figure 1 , In the embodiment shown in 2, the present invention includes a square combined board 1, a rectangular combined board 2, an "L" shaped combined board 3, a "Z" shaped combined board 4, a convex combined board 5, a concave Combined board 6, ultra-high molecular membrane 7, combined board layer 8, BR rubber particle layer 9.

[0026] One side of the ultra-high polymer diaphragm 7 is provided with a composite insert layer 8; the other side of the ultra-high polymer diaphragm 7 is provided with a BR rubber particle layer 9. The combined board layer 8 has a thickness of 10.2 μm; the BR rubber particle layer 9 has a thickness of 8.2 μm. The combined board layer 8 includes a square combined board 1, a rectangular combined board 2, an "L" shaped board 3, a "Z" shaped board 4, a convex board 5, and a concave board. Plug board 6.

Abstract

The invention provides a novel composite diaphragm for a lithium battery to overcome shortcomings of conventional lithium battery diaphragms. The novel composite polyethylene diaphragm comprises square combined plugboards, rectangular combined plugboards, L-shaped combined plugboards, Z-shaped combined plugboards, a convex combined plugboard, a concave combined plugboard, an ultra-high-molecular diaphragm, a combined plugboard layer and a BR rubber particle layer. The novel composite diaphragm is provided with the multi-material combined plugboard layer, so splicing can be carried out as needed so as to change the properties of the diaphragm; and the BR rubber particle layer is arranged to improve the elasticity of the diaphragm.

Description

technical field [0001] The invention relates to a device in the field of battery diaphragms, in particular to a novel composite diaphragm for lithium batteries which is provided with a multi-material composite insert layer which can be spliced ​​to change the properties of the diaphragm, and which is also provided with a BR rubber particle layer to enhance the elasticity of the diaphragm. Background technique [0002] In the structure of lithium batteries, the separator is one of the key inner components. The performance of the separator determines the interface structure and internal resistance of the battery, which directly affects the capacity, cycle and safety performance of the battery. A separator with excellent performance plays an important role in improving the overall performance of the battery.
